怎么用Bootstrap创建网站表单?
使用Bootstrap高效創建響應式網站表單
在現代Web開發中,表單是不可或缺的一部分,它們負責收集用戶輸入,是網站與用戶交互的關鍵橋梁。而Bootstrap,作為一款流行的、功能強大的前端框架,為創建美觀、響應式且用戶友好的表單提供了極大的便利。本文將深入探討如何利用Bootstrap構建高效的網站表單,并涵蓋一些高級技巧,幫助開發者提升表單設計和用戶體驗。
Bootstrap表單的基本結構
Bootstrap基于其自身網格系統,為表單元素提供了簡潔而強大的樣式。一個基本的Bootstrap表單,只需要使用<form>標簽并包含必要的表單元素,例如<input>、<textarea>、<select>等,然后應用Bootstrap的類名即可。例如,一個簡單的文本輸入框,只需要加上form-control類名:
<input type="text" class="form-control" placeholder="請輸入文本">
這行代碼即可創建一個外觀整潔、符合Bootstrap樣式的文本輸入框。其他表單元素,如選擇框、文本域等,同樣只需添加form-control類名即可獲得一致的樣式。Bootstrap的強大之處在于其預設的樣式能夠保證表單元素在不同屏幕尺寸下的良好顯示,無需開發者編寫大量的CSS代碼來調整適配。
利用Bootstrap的表單輔助類提升用戶體驗
Bootstrap提供的不僅僅是基礎的樣式,更重要的是其輔助類,這些類能夠有效提升表單的用戶體驗。例如,form-label類可以為表單元素添加清晰的標簽,form-text類可以提供額外的幫助文本,form-control-lg和form-control-sm類可以調整輸入框的大小。這些輔助類能夠幫助開發者清晰地組織表單結構,并提供必要的提示信息,引導用戶正確地填寫表單。
此外,Bootstrap還提供了form-check類來創建復選框和單選按鈕,這些類能夠自動生成一致的樣式,并方便開發者處理多選框和單選按鈕的布局。對于需要驗證的表單字段,Bootstrap也提供了相關的類來顯示驗證信息,例如is-valid和is-invalid類,分別用于表示有效的和無效的輸入,這對于提升表單的可用性和用戶體驗至關重要。
進階技巧:使用Bootstrap表單布局和分組
當表單包含較多的元素時,合理的布局和分組至關重要。Bootstrap提供了多種方式來組織表單元素,例如使用form-row類可以將表單元素水平排列,form-group類可以將相關的表單元素分組,并為其添加邊距和間距。有效的布局不僅能夠提高表單的可讀性,而且能夠引導用戶更好地理解表單的結構,提高填寫效率。
對于復雜的表單,可以考慮使用Bootstrap的列布局,將表單元素放置在不同的列中,從而實現更靈活的布局。通過結合Bootstrap的網格系統和表單輔助類,開發者可以創建出各種復雜的表單布局,以滿足不同的需求。這需要開發者對Bootstrap的網格系統有深入的了解,并能夠靈活運用其提供的各種類名。
表單驗證與JavaScript的結合
雖然Bootstrap提供了is-valid和is-invalid類來顯示表單驗證結果,但其本身并不提供表單驗證功能。要實現表單驗證,開發者需要結合JavaScript庫,例如jQuery Validate,或者直接使用原生JavaScript進行驗證。這需要開發者具備一定的JavaScript編程能力,并能夠理解表單驗證的原理和方法。
一個好的表單驗證機制,不僅能夠檢測用戶輸入的合法性,而且能夠提供友好的提示信息,引導用戶糾正錯誤。結合Bootstrap的樣式,可以使得表單驗證的結果更加清晰易懂,提升用戶體驗。 例如,當用戶輸入錯誤時,可以使用Bootstrap的警示框來顯示具體的錯誤信息,并高亮顯示錯誤的輸入字段。 通過JavaScript與Bootstrap的巧妙結合,可以構建出功能強大且用戶友好的表單驗證系統。
響應式設計與移動端適配
Bootstrap的核心優勢在于其響應式設計能力,這意味著使用Bootstrap創建的表單能夠自動適應不同的屏幕尺寸,在各種設備上都能提供良好的用戶體驗。 Bootstrap通過媒體查詢和靈活的網格系統,確保表單元素在不同屏幕尺寸下都能正確顯示和布局。這對于移動端用戶來說尤為重要,因為移動端屏幕的尺寸有限,表單的布局必須更加緊湊和易于使用。
在設計Bootstrap表單時,需要考慮移動端用戶的需求,例如使用合適的輸入類型,避免使用過多的輸入字段,并確保表單元素在小屏幕上也能清晰地顯示。通過充分利用Bootstrap的響應式特性,可以創建一個在各種設備上都能完美運行的表單。
總結
Bootstrap為創建網站表單提供了便捷高效的方式。通過靈活運用其提供的類名、輔助類和網格系統,開發者可以輕松創建出美觀、響應式且用戶友好的表單。結合JavaScript進行表單驗證,并充分考慮移動端適配,可以進一步提升表單的可用性和用戶體驗。 熟練掌握Bootstrap表單的構建技巧,對于任何Web開發者來說都是一項重要的技能,能夠顯著提高開發效率,并構建出更優秀的Web應用。
總結
以上是生活随笔為你收集整理的怎么用Bootstrap创建网站表单?的全部內容,希望文章能夠幫你解決所遇到的問題。
- 上一篇: 怎么用Bootstrap创建网站侧边栏?
- 下一篇: 怎么用Bootstrap创建网站按钮?